Welcome to your dream home in a peaceful cul-de-sac! This stunning 2018-built, 3-bedroom, 2-bathroom residence sits on the largest lot in the neighborhood—nearly half an acre! Fully fenced with a beautiful wooden privacy fence and featuring a 10ft double side gate for easy access. Step inside to a bright, open floor plan with luxurious LVP flooring throughout and quartz countertops in the kitchen and baths. The split bedroom layout offers privacy, with a spacious primary suite boasting a large walk-in closet. Enjoy the oversized laundry room just off the kitchen. Outside, you’ll love the 2-car garage with a 20” door, extra concrete parking, and a fully decked, well-insulated attic space above the garage for incredible storage. Additional features include covered patio, outlets in the eaves for holiday lights and a low HOA fees of only $300 per year.

R-S
Residential Single-Family Dwelling District
The R-S, Residential Single-Family Dwelling District, is the most restrictive residential district. The principal use of land in this district is for low density single-family dwellings and related recreational, religious and educational facilities normally required to provide the basic elements of a balanced, orderly, convenient, and attractive residential area. Low density residential areas shall be protected from higher density residential development and from the encroachment of incompatible uses. Internal stability, harmony, attractiveness, order and efficiency are encouraged by providing for adequate light, air and open space for dwellings and related facilities and by consideration of the proper functional relationship and arrangement of the different uses permitted in this district.
